Summary

Stockholders approved the merger agreement, executive compensation, and a new employee stock purchase plan, with all proposals receiving board support and majority votes. Final results will be disclosed in a Form 8-K.

The first item of business is the Corebridge Merger Agreement Proposal, where we are asking stockholders to vote to adopt the agreement and plan of merger, dated as of March 26, 2026, by and among Corebridge Financial, Inc., Equitable Holdings, Inc., Mountain Holdings Inc., [inaudible] Holdings Inc., and Marcy Holdings Inc. The board unanimously recommends a vote for this proposal.

The second item of business is the Corebridge Advisory Compensation Proposal, where we are asking stockholders to vote to approve, on a non-binding advisory basis, the compensation that may be paid or become payable to the named executive officers of Corebridge Financial in connection with the transactions contemplated by the merger agreement. The board unanimously recommends a vote for this proposal. The third and final item of business is the Corebridge ESPP Proposal, where we are asking stockholders to vote to adopt the Corebridge 2026 Employee Stock Purchase Plan. The board unanimously recommends a vote for this proposal. I've been advised by the Inspector of Election that based on the preliminary tabulation of the proxies, the Corebridge Merger Agreement Proposal will receive sufficient votes to be approved. Accordingly, we will not be submitting the Corebridge Adjournment Proposal for approval. We will now briefly pause for final voting.

The polls are now closed for voting on all matters. Final votes will be tallied and then certified by the Inspector of Election. As previously noted, based on the preliminary voting results, the Corebridge Merger Agreement Proposal has been approved by stockholders. The Corebridge Advisory Compensation Proposal has been approved by stockholders, and the Corebridge ESPP Proposal has been approved by stockholders. We expect to report our final voting results in a Form 8-K filed with the SEC within four business days after the end of this meeting. There is no other formal business before the meeting.
